BADDASSC6 brings up a point that is worth confirming solidly.

If we go with this H&C package we would like to, making approximately 300whp (supposedly) what are the odds the stock trans/clutch with even slightly sticky tires is going to hold?

If we keep the old 302 bone stock (as is) for now, here are the PROS & CONS:
PROS
- Limited money and time can go to completing the car sooner.
- After sales we'd actually be within the rules (or very close) to a $500 car, building out the H&C 302 will certainly put us over $500 by a bit
- It almost certainly won't overpower the trans/clutch.
- Safer for less experienced drivers; it just won't be that fast.
- We can always revisit the motor in the future to upgrade it after everything else is settled


CONS
- Mainly its gonna be kinda whimpy. The bone stock 302 is only marginally more powerful and obviously a lot heavier than the stock I4, whereas a 300WHP < 3,000lbs car with good gearing is going to be pretty snappy and just plain more fun to drive.
